Cocoa-Coconut Modak
Steps
- 1
For modak, add water and ghee to a pot and bring it to a boil. Parallelly, mix cocoa powder, rice flour, refined flour, and salt. Add the mixture of flour to the boiled water and blend it in one direction. Turn off the flame and cover with a lid for one minute. Get the mixture out in a bowl and knead it into a smooth dough, without any lumps.
- 2
. Add in mawa and knead it again, then cover it with a damp cloth and keep aside. Mix all the ingredients required for the filling together. Divide the dough into 8-10 equal portions and roll each into a smooth ball. Take one dough ball and press it into the cavity of the modak mould till it is evenly lined on all sides. Fill the dough cavity with a portion of the filling.
- 3
Take a smaller portion of the dough and spread it evenly at the base of the modak mould to seal the filling. Demould the modak from the mould. Heat water in a steamer and steam the modaks for 15-20 mins. Take the modaks out and serve hot.
